“Countdown” guest host David Shuster and Adam Gabbatt, reporter
and blogger with The Guardian, discuss the latest casualty from the
clash on Nov. 2 between Occupy protesters and the Oakland police: U.S.
veteran Kayvan Sabehgi, who, after walking away from the protest,
suffered a lacerated spleen from a police beating. The veteran was held
by police for 18 hours and is in intensive care and awaiting surgery for
a ruptured spleen. Gabbatt, who broke the story,
spoke to Sabehgi today and shared his disbelief over surviving combat
to return to the United States only to experience police brutality.
